GRAPHICS R9000901 808S R9000908 Replacement of a picture tube Attention WARNING: CRT HANDLING The picture tube encloses a high vacuum and care must be taken not to bump or to scratch the picture tube as this may cause the tube to implode resulting in personal injury and property damage.

GRAPHICS R9000901 808S R9000908 Removing the Lens of the defective picture tube Necessary tool Pot nut runner of 8 mm Lens The lens is fixed to the main frame by 4 screws, 2 on top and 2 on bottom of the lens.

GRAPHICS R9000901 808S R9000908 Removing the picture tube from its frame How to remove the The picture tube unit is fixed to the main frame in two ways: picture tube out of its frame - Mechanical: two long bolts secure the position of the picture tube support in the frame.

GRAPHICS R9000901 808S R9000908 Removing the picture tube from its frame How to disconnect the Disconnect the units as described below: Units on the neck of the picture tube Step Action Pull out focus connector on top of unit. Pull out on main frame the deflection connector.
